The magazine is called Disney twenty-three, and I had stumbled onto the Fall 2009 edition. And what a lucky witch I was too, because this is a VERY nice, VERY cool magazine in it's own right. But to have the cover and main story to be all about the Haunted Mansion...well it was just simply kismet I tell you. When the cover entices with a title like, "Ghostly Wails and Untold Tales, from inside the Disneyland Haunted Mansion", you KNOW it has to be good. It is chock full of wonderful little inside stories about the mansion, the ghosts and the Imagineers who created the ride. It of course has fabulous photos and artwork too. AND...as if that weren't ghostly enough for mere mortals like myself...the title 'Haunted Mansion', and one of the ghouls inhabiting the cover painting actually Glow in the Dark....now how grand is that? The cover could and should be matted and framed, as it is quite large and a truly fabulous piece of art. Did I mention that this is an over sized magazine and the newsstand price is a rather hefty $15.00?
